Please join us for the Haynesville area meeting on Monday, September 14 at 6:00 pm in the CPFD #3 training room in downtown Haynesville to discuss the two sales tax propositions for the continuation of curbside rural trash pick-up in the Parish.

August 31, 1927
Geoffrey Beene was born in Haynesville this week in 1927. He was born into a family of doctors as Samuel Albert Bozeman, Jr., and he was encouraged to follow in his father’s and uncles’ footsteps. After three years of studying medicine at Tulane, he realized that he was the only one of his classmates drawing clothes on anatomical figures. He dropped out and moved to Los Angeles, where he studied fashion design at USC and worked in the display department of the I. Magnin before moving to New York in 1947. He would become one of New York's most famous fashion designers, creating simple, comfortable and dressy women's wear.
